openDemocracy, a globally respected independent media organization known for its investigative journalism and focus on social justice, is inviting applications for the prestigious role of Deputy Executive Editor. This is a senior-level opportunity designed for experienced editorial leaders who are passionate about shaping impactful journalism that supports communities and movements worldwide.

The organization is entering a critical phase of consolidation and growth, making this role particularly influential. The selected candidate will work closely with the Editor-in-Chief (EIC) to guide editorial direction, maintain high journalistic standards, and expand the organization’s global reach.

Core Responsibilities

1. Strategic Editorial Leadership

You will partner directly with the Editor-in-Chief to define and implement the editorial vision. This includes ensuring that all major investigations and editorial projects align with the organization’s mission of supporting global movements and delivering impactful journalism.

3. UK Desk Oversight

You will co-manage UK-based reporters alongside the Editor-in-Chief and later take full responsibility for managing a UK editor once appointed.
